Lance Norris, age 61 of Falmouth, Ma., formerly Cohasset , Ma. passed away in the arms of his loving wife on December 10, 2023 after a courageous battle with cancer. Lance entertained thousands of people for over 20 years as The Bitter Man of the Boston radio scene. He served his biting wit on BCN's Charles Laquidara Big Mattress morning show as well as WZLX. He was a prolific musician and songwriter first with "America's Greatest Garage Band" The Stools, and later as Lance Norris and The Dog Track Gravy. If you haven't heard his voice, you have certainly seen his face as a staple in the Boston film and television scene. He infamously shattered his knee while performing stunt work on the set of The Mouse. This injury caused a life-long disability but led him to the love of his life, Amy. Lance considered himself a "country gentleman" of the South Shore where he and Amy raised their six children: Savanna and her husband Jeremy of North Carolina, Ray of Waltham, Dylan, Nicole, Jake and Logan of Falmouth. He was also the proud grandfather of Leander and Lyra. Lance and Amy's love and friendship was one-of-a-kind. Their incredible marriage laid the foundation for the large, loving family he leaves behind. Despite his misanthropic nature, Lance was well-loved by family, friends, and fans. His presence, his passion, and his humor, will be deeply missed.
